

VMware vcs无法找到table,进而无法生成fsdb文件
关注🕒上午好,题主!目前:🟢[在线]
📢参考GPT-4o mini 模型、由清水白石008整理提供!
📣今日金句:“生活中最重要的不是你所处的位置,而是你所朝的方向。” — 奥利弗·温德尔·霍姆斯
根据你提供的错误信息,似乎在使用 Synopsys VCS 进行仿真时遇到了几个问题,主要集中在 PLI 表文件和 FSDB 文件的处理上。以下是一些可能的原因和解决方案:
错误信息中提到:
Error-[COP PLI TAB] Cannot open pli table file
Cannot open pli table file
'/home/synopsys/verdi/Verdi 0-2018.09-SP2/share/PLI/lib/LINUX64/Verdi 0-2018.09-SP2/share/PLI/IUS/LINUX64/boot/novas.tab'
这表明 VCS 无法找到或打开指定的 PLI 表文件。请检查以下内容:
/home/synopsys/verdi/Verdi 0-2018.09-SP2/share/PLI/lib/LINUX64/ 下确实存在 novas.tab 文件。ls -l /home/synopsys/verdi/Verdi 0-2018.09-SP2/share/PLI/lib/LINUX64/novas.tab
如果没有权限,可以使用 chmod 命令修改权限。错误信息中提到:
File (/home/lCer/ic pro/heart/sim/tb.fsdb) does not exist.
这表明指定的 FSDB 文件不存在。请检查以下内容:
/home/lCer/ic pro/heart/sim/tb.fsdb 是正确的,并且文件确实存在。错误信息中提到:
The option '-fsdb' will be deprecated in a future release.
这表明你使用的某些命令行选项将来会被弃用。请检查你的仿真命令,确保使用的是最新的选项。根据提示,可能需要使用 -debug acc+dmptf 和 -debug region+cell+encrypt 选项。
确保你的环境变量设置正确,特别是与 VCS 和 Verdi 相关的环境变量。可以检查以下环境变量:
VCS_HOMEVERDI_HOMELD_LIBRARY_PATH确保这些变量指向正确的安装路径。
如果以上步骤都无法解决问题,考虑重新安装 VCS 或 Verdi,确保安装过程没有错误,并且所有必要的文件都已正确安装。
如果问题仍然存在,建议联系 Synopsys 的技术支持,提供详细的错误信息和你的环境配置,以便他们能够更好地帮助你解决问题。
希望这些建议能帮助你解决问题!如果有其他具体的错误信息或代码片段,请提供更多细节,以便更好地帮助你。